FORMER RESIDENT IS BROUGHT TO MEDINA FOR BURIAL. Mrs. Gertrude Irene Crowder Ellison passed away in a San Antonio hospital November 17, 1963, following a five weeks illness. Mrs. Ellison, beloved mother, was brought to Bandera for funeral services Monday morning in Plummer Funeral Home at 10 o'clock. Rev. Travis McNair, pastor of the Bandera Methodist Church officiated and interment was made in the Medina cemetery under the direction of Plummer Funeral Home. Casket carriers were Ernest Justice, Durward Mayfield, Allen Keese, Dennie Mayfield and Vernon Williams.
Mrs. Ellison will be remembered most kindly at Medina, as she resided there for a number of years.
She was born on June 21, 1905 and was 58 years of age at the time of her death. She was the daughter of Mr. and Mrs. F. M. Cooper, and a member of the Methodist Church. She married Eldred Ellison in 1941.
Survivors are one son, Marion Crowder of Athens, Texas; one daughter, Mrs. Jeanine Hubbard of California; one brother, Jesse L. Cooper of Kansas; one sister Mrs. Dollie Jordan of Leighton, Utah.
